Tools of the Trade: Emma Bliwas Finds Balance Through Language, Movement, and Mindset

At Mogl, our Tools of the Trade series highlights the people behind the work - what drives them, how they think, and the experiences that shape the way they show up for clients every day. For Emma Bliwas, Programmatic Associate with a passion for Spanish-language and travel, those tools extend far beyond the desk.

From bilingual yoga classes to long-distance hikes across Spain, Emma brings curiosity, patience, and consistency into everything she does.

Getting to Know Emma

Emma’s path into advertising was sparked early in her hometown of Glencoe, Illinois. With both her mom and grandpa working in media (her mom at Warner Brothers, Food Network, and CNN, and her grandpa at Eicoff) Emma grew up immersed in the industry.

“When I was younger, my grandpa would take me around the office at Eicoff. One time they were filming a commercial, and I was completely hooked.”

Add in a lifelong love of Super Bowl commercials and storytelling, and advertising quickly felt like a natural fit. That passion led Emma to the University of Denver, where she earned a degree in International Business & Spanish.

Tools Outside the Office: Movement, Language & Community

When Emma isn’t working, she’s usually moving. Spin, yoga, ski fit - you name it. One of her favorite outlets is a bilingual yoga class at Better Buzz Yoga, where she gets to blend two passions: wellness and Spanish.

Her connection to Spanish started early, with classes outside of school as a child. That passion deepened at the University of Denver, where she studied abroad twice - once in Santander and once in Alicante, Spain. Both times, she stayed with host families to fully immerse herself in the language and culture.

“Spanish taught me the importance of learning new cultures and the thrill of being able to communicate in the native language.”

Emma also draws inspiration from hiking - a hobby that’s shaped how she approaches both life and work.

“You can’t just get it done in a few minutes. Like business goals, it’s the little things you do every day that make the difference.”

From Media Strategy to Programmatic

Emma began her career at TelevisaUnivision as a Digital Media Strategist, where she first discovered programmatic advertising. That curiosity led her to Mogl, where she joined as a Programmatic Associate - a role designed to give early-career professionals hands-on exposure across the advertising ecosystem.

“I’m rotating through account management, trading, and sales. Trying everything has helped me understand the business more holistically.”

Emma thrives at the intersection of organization and relationship-building, supporting clients as they scale their businesses using The Trade Desk. She credits much of her growth to being trusted early - joining client calls from day one and now presenting alongside her team.

“I genuinely come into the office happy. It’s a safe, fun place to work, and our values are clear. I’m challenged here, but I always have a strong support system behind me.”

A Journey That Still Guides Her: Camino de Santiago

One of Emma’s most defining experiences happened during her time in Alicante, when she completed a portion of the Camino de Santiago - a five-day trek covering over 100 kilometers (62 miles) across northern Spain.

The journey combined her love for Spanish and hiking, but it was also deeply personal.

“It was very independent. We were in a group, but everyone walked at their own pace. All you had to follow was an arrow on the path.”

Days were long, stretching across Spanish highways, small towns, and winding side streets. Each night ended in mountain huts shared with travelers from around the world - each with their own reason for walking the Camino. That experience still shapes how Emma approaches her career today.

“Even when the days feel long, keeping the end goal in mind matters. Doing a little every day (learning, networking, building confidence) that’s how progress happens.”

Emma brings intention, curiosity, and balance into everything she does. Whether she’s supporting clients, exploring new cultures, or flowing through a bilingual yoga class, her tools are rooted in consistency and connection - and that’s what makes her such a valuable part of the Mogl team!
